The Legacy of Barbara Gips

Barbara Gips, the creative genius behind some of the most memorable movie quotes in cinematic history, has left a lasting legacy in the entertainment world. Her unique talent for crafting catchy and impactful taglines earned her a reputation as one of the industry’s most innovative minds. From the chilling words of “In space no one can hear you scream” in the classic film “Alien” to the iconic “Just when you thought it was safe to go back in the water” from “Jaws 2,” Gips had a knack for capturing the essence of a movie in just a few words.
